TTN
Officers
Tracey
Prothro
PRESIDENT Baytown
, TX Tracey is the Superintendent of
Natural Resource Programs for the City of Baytown, where she
oversees the Baytown Nature Center and the Eddie V. Gray Wetlands
Education Center. She holds a degree in Ocean and Coastal
Resources from Texas A&M University at Galveston. Her
philosophy that nature education inspires environmental stewardship
is a natural fit with trail use and connectivity among trail
systems. Tracey also enjoys kayaking, fishing, scuba diving,
and her reptiles.

Kathy
Joslyn
SECRETARY (2005 - 2009)
Nacogdoches, TX
Kathy graduated from the University of Wyoming
with a BS in Recreation. After following her army husband
around the world for 22 years, she settled in Nacogdoches
where she is the Director of Parks Recreation and Cemeteries.
Kathy is working on a millennium trails plan that will connect
all parts of the city and is extremely interested in trail
development throughout the state.
Bob
Prejean
TREASURER (2006 - 20010)
Dallas, TX Robert Prejean is a professional
urban and regional planner in the Dallas-Fort Worth area.
He has worked both in the public sector and private sector,
and his professional work ranges from small community plans
to regional planning and analysis. A planner since 1991, much
of his work today focuses on comprehensive plans and the land
use - transportation relationship, including the development
of linkages to foster sustainable communities and enhance
economic development.
Jim
Waldbauer
PAST PRESIDENT (2008 - 2012)
Allen, TX Jim Waldbauer, P.E., is a
civil engineer with over 20 years experience and community
service as Vice President of BW2 Engineers, Inc. in Garland,
Texas. Jim's professional experience includes a wide variety
of design projects for many municipalities. On a personal
level, Jim has been a long-time community volunteer in Allen
including 10 years on the Parks and Recreation Board, including
several years as Chair. Subsequently, Jim founded the Allen
Parks Foundation and is currently serving as President. These
efforts led, in part, to Jim receiving the Texas Recreation
and Parks Society Region 3 Advocate of the Year Award in 2002.
In addition, Jim has chaired various committees for Allen's
capital improvement bond programs and serves on the board
of the Allen Chamber of Commerce.
John
R. Collins, Jr., Ph.D.
PAST
PRESIDENT (2005 - 2009)
Denton, TX
Dr. Collins is an Associate Professor in the
Recreation and Leisure Studies Program at University of North
Texas. His research interests include user needs assessment
and preferences, facility design, park and trail planning
and development, customer service assessment, and programming
evaluation. Dr. Collins served as TTN's vice-president from
2001 to 2003, and as president from 2003-2006. He thoroughly
enjoys the outdoors from gardening and hiking to flyfishing,
and meeting other trail enthusiasts.
